%X A horizontal multiphase flow experiment pipe loop of stainless steel pipe (26.1mm inner diameter, 30m long) is constructed. Experiment for oil-water two phase flow pattern and pressure drop is conducted on it. Experiment data for pressure drop and effective viscosity of different oil-water two phase flow patterns are analyzed. It is pointed out that the traditional way of effective viscosity can only be used to predict the pressure drop of oil-water dispersed flow pattern, for other flow patterns, such as stratified flow pattern and semi-dispersed semi-stratified flow patterns, new model should be developed to calculate the flow pressure drop correctly. The experiment results is useful for directing the oil-water two phase pipe flow operation in oil field.
